Installation

Unpack and inspect contents. Ensure location is level and near water/drain connections.

  1. Connect water supply: Attach inlet hose to cold water tap (max pressure 1 MPa).
  2. Connect drain hose: Place hose into sink or dedicated drain pipe (min height 40 cm).
  3. Level the appliance: Adjust feet to ensure dishwasher is stable and level.
  4. Plug into grounded power outlet.

WARNING! Do not use extension cords. Ensure water connections are tight to prevent leaks.

First-Time Setup

Before first use, run a wash cycle without dishes.

  1. Fill salt dispenser: Open cap, add 1 kg of dishwasher salt, then fill with water.
  2. Fill rinse aid dispenser: Open compartment, fill to MAX line with rinse aid.
  3. Add detergent: Place detergent in main wash compartment of dispenser.
  4. Select Intensive program and start cycle to clean interior and remove manufacturing residues.

CAUTION! Use only dishwasher-specific salt, rinse aid, and detergent.

Loading the Dishwasher

Proper loading ensures optimal cleaning and drying.

  1. Scrape off large food residues; no need to pre-rinse.
  2. Lower basket: For plates, pots, pans. Adjustable rack height for larger items.
  3. Upper basket: For glasses, cups, small bowls. Fold-down tines for flexibility.
  4. Cutlery basket: Place knives, forks, spoons with handles down (except sharp knives).
  5. Ensure spray arms can rotate freely; do not block with large items.

Tip: Place heavily soiled items facing the center spray arm for better cleaning.

Care & Maintenance

Regular maintenance ensures long life and optimal performance.

  1. Clean filters: Remove lower basket, twist and lift out filter assembly, rinse under water weekly.
  2. Clean spray arms: Check for blockages, rinse holes monthly.
  3. Wipe door seals: Use damp cloth to remove debris.
  4. Descale: Run empty cycle with dishwasher cleaner every 2-3 months if in hard water area.
  5. Refill salt and rinse aid: When indicators light up.

CAUTION! Unplug before cleaning. Do not use abrasive cleaners.

Troubleshooting

SymptomPossible CauseCorrective Action
Dishwasher won't startPower, door, child lockCheck plug, ensure door closed securely, deactivate child lock.
Poor cleaning resultsLoading, filters, detergentRearrange load, clean filters, use correct amount of fresh detergent.
Water not drainingDrain hose, filter blockageCheck hose for kinks, clean filter, ensure drain height min 40 cm.
Leaking waterDoor seal, hose connectionsCheck door seal for debris, tighten inlet/drain hose connections.
Unusual noiseSpray arm, foreign objectsEnsure spray arms rotate freely, check for small objects in pump area.
Salt/Rinse Aid indicator onLow levelRefill salt and/or rinse aid dispenser.

Reset: Unplug for 5 minutes, then restart.

Service: Contact authorized Beko service center. Do not attempt repairs yourself.
